ABSTRACT
AIM: To evaluate the effect of captopril on action potential duration and outward delayed rectification potassium current (Ik). METHODS: Action potentials were recorded using a conventional glass microelectrode filled with 3 mol/L KCl solution. Membrane patch clamp whole cell recording technique was used to investigate the Ik current maximum in the holding potential - 50 mV, lasting time 100 ms, command potential + 40 mV. RESULTS: The action potential duration of 30%, 50% repolarization (APD30, APD50) and ERP were significantly prolonged, but APD90 wasn' t prolonged significantly when captopril group compared with ischemic group. The amplitude of Ik increased significantly in ischemic group, but significantly decreased in captopril group and in captopril + ischemic group. The shapes of current - voltage relationship were unchanged among groups, but significantly upward in ischemic group and downward in captopril and captopril + ischemic group. CONCLUSION:Captopril exerts electrophysiologic action due to decreasing delay outward rectification potassium current and prolonging action potential duration of APD30, APD50 and ERP.
